Twin-Turbo Power and High-Output Performance
At the heart of the Scat Pack SIXPACK lies the 3.0-liter Hurricane Twin Turbo Straight Six engine. This high-output powerhouse achieves a 0-60 mph in just 3.9 seconds and runs the quarter mile in 12.2 seconds. Twin Garrett GT2054 turbos provide fast spool-up with peak boost of 30 psi, while counter-rotating turbos reduce lag and enhance airflow efficiency.
Engine Engineering and Build
Dodge built the SIXPACK engine for longevity and performance. Forged steel crankshaft, cross-bolted steel main caps, and plasma transfer wire arc coating ensure strength and low-friction operation. The oil-jet-cooled pistons and low-restriction induction system maximize power and torque, producing consistent performance across a wide RPM range.
AWD When Needed, RWD When Desired
The Charger Scat Pack SIXPACK features an 880RE TorqueFlite eight-speed automatic with on-demand rear-wheel-drive mode. Drivers enjoy precise traction, drag-strip-ready launches, and controlled burnouts thanks to Line Lock and selectable launch control. The AWD system adapts to road conditions while maintaining a rear-drive feel for spirited driving.
Muscular Widebody Design
Visually, the Charger Scat Pack SIXPACK asserts dominance. Its hood proudly displays the SIXPACK logo, while the widebody design improves stability and cornering. Standard 20-inch Diamond Cut Luster wheels, aggressive front fascia, and a Gloss Black rear spoiler underscore its performance-driven styling. LED lighting, including ring-of-fire rear lamps, completes the modern muscle aesthetic.
Premium Interior and Tech
Inside, the Charger Scat Pack SIXPACK features a driver-focused cabin with a freestanding 10.25-inch cluster, 12.3-inch central display, and Attitude Adjustment interior lighting. High-back Nappa leather seats, pistol-grip shifter, and optional panoramic roof enhance both comfort and engagement. The Uconnect 5 system integrates navigation, wireless Apple CarPlay/Android Auto, and Dodge Connected Services for a connected driving experience.
Advanced Safety Features
Despite its muscle heritage, safety remains a priority. Forward collision warning, lane management, adaptive cruise control, blind-spot monitoring, and ParkSense parking assist come standard. Optional surround cameras, tire-to-curb views, and active blind-spot displays provide an extra layer of driver awareness.
Brakes and Handling
Performance extends to the suspension and braking systems. Brembo six-piston front and rear calipers, ventilated discs, and a mechanical limited-slip differential deliver confidence at high speeds. Multi-link front suspension and fully independent rear setup enhance cornering precision while maintaining ride quality.
Driving Modes for Every Occasion
Five drive modes, Auto, Eco, Wet/Snow, Sport, and Custom, allow drivers to tailor torque delivery, steering effort, and exhaust note. Eco maximizes efficiency, Wet/Snow optimizes traction, Sport sharpens handling, and Custom lets the driver fine-tune every aspect of the ride.
